現代のデジタル世界において、「400バッドリクエスト」というエラーメッセージは、しばしばユーザーとシステムの間のコミュニケーションの断絶を象徴する。このエラーは、クライアントがサーバーに無効なリクエストを送信したことを示し、しばしばユーザーの入力ミスやシステムの仕様に対する理解不足が原因となる。しかし、このエラーメッセージは単なる技術的な問題を超えて、現代社会におけるコミュニケーションの複雑さや、誤解が生む創造性の可能性についても考えさせられる。
1. 技術的観点から見た400バッドリクエスト
まず、技術的な観点から「400バッドリクエスト」を考察する。このエラーは、HTTPステータスコードの一つであり、クライアントがサーバーに送信したリクエストが無効であることを示す。具体的には、リクエストの構文が正しくない、必要なパラメータが欠けている、またはリクエストがサーバーの仕様に合致していない場合に発生する。
このエラーが発生する背景には、ユーザーインターフェースの設計ミスや、ユーザー教育の不足が潜んでいる。例えば、フォームの入力欄に誤ったデータを入力した場合や、URLのパラメータが正しく設定されていない場合などが挙げられる。このような状況は、ユーザーがシステムの仕様を十分に理解していないことや、システムがユーザーの意図を適切にガイドできていないことを示唆している。
2. コミュニケーションの断絶としての400バッドリクエスト
「400バッドリクエスト」は、単なる技術的なエラーではなく、人間と機械の間のコミュニケーションの断絶を象徴する。現代社会では、デジタル技術が日常生活に深く浸透しており、人々は常に何らかの形で機械と対話している。しかし、その対話が常にスムーズに行われるわけではない。
このエラーメッセージは、ユーザーが意図したことと、システムが理解したことの間にギャップがあることを示している。例えば、ユーザーが特定の情報を求めているにもかかわらず、システムがその意図を正しく解釈できず、無効なリクエストとして処理してしまう。このような状況は、人間同士のコミュニケーションにおける誤解と類似しており、デジタル時代におけるコミュニケーションの難しさを浮き彫りにする。
3. 誤解が生む創造性の可能性
一方で、「400バッドリクエスト」のようなエラーメッセージは、誤解が生む創造性の可能性も示唆している。誤解やコミュニケーションの断絶は、しばしば新しいアイデアや解決策を生み出すきっかけとなる。例えば、ユーザーがシステムの仕様を誤解した結果、予期せぬ方法でシステムを利用し、新しい使い方を発見する場合がある。
また、このエラーメッセージは、システム設計者に対してユーザーの視点を再考する機会を提供する。ユーザーがどのようなミスを犯しやすいのか、どのような情報が不足しているのかを理解することで、より使いやすいシステムを設計することが可能となる。このように、誤解やエラーは、単なる問題ではなく、改善と革新のための貴重なフィードバックとして機能する。
4. デジタル時代の人間性と機械性
「400バッドリクエスト」は、デジタル時代における人間性と機械性の関係についても考えさせられる。現代社会では、機械が人間の生活を支援し、効率化を図る一方で、人間の意図や感情を完全に理解することは難しい。このエラーメッセージは、機械が人間の意図を完全には把握できないことを示しており、人間と機械の間には常に一定の距離が存在することを示唆している。
しかし、この距離は必ずしもネガティブなものではない。人間と機械の間のギャップは、新しい技術やアイデアを生み出すためのスペースとして機能する。例えば、人工知能や機械学習の進化は、人間の意図をより正確に理解し、適切な応答を返すことを目指している。このような技術の進化は、人間と機械の間のコミュニケーションをよりスムーズにするだけでなく、新しい形の創造性を生み出す可能性も秘めている。
5. 結論
「400バッドリクエスト」は、単なる技術的なエラーメッセージを超えて、現代社会におけるコミュニケーションの複雑さや、誤解が生む創造性の可能性について考えるきっかけを提供する。このエラーメッセージは、ユーザーとシステムの間のギャップを示すと同時に、そのギャップを埋めるための新しいアイデアや技術の可能性も示唆している。
デジタル時代において、人間と機械の間のコミュニケーションはますます重要になっている。このコミュニケーションをよりスムーズにするためには、ユーザーの意図をより深く理解し、システムの設計を不断に改善することが不可欠である。同時に、誤解やエラーを単なる問題としてではなく、新しい可能性を探るための機会として捉えることも重要である。
関連Q&A
Q1: 「400バッドリクエスト」が発生する主な原因は何ですか?
A1: 主な原因としては、リクエストの構文が正しくない、必要なパラメータが欠けている、またはリクエストがサーバーの仕様に合致していないことが挙げられます。
Q2: このエラーを防ぐためにはどうすればよいですか?
A2: ユーザーインターフェースの設計を改善し、ユーザーが正しい情報を入力しやすいようにガイドすることが重要です。また、エラーメッセージを分かりやすく表示し、ユーザーが問題を迅速に修正できるようにすることも有効です。
Q3: 「400バッドリクエスト」はどのように創造性を刺激することができますか?
A3: このエラーメッセージは、ユーザーや開発者がシステムの仕様やユーザーのニーズを再考するきっかけとなり、新しいアイデアや解決策を生み出す可能性があります。誤解やエラーをフィードバックとして活用することで、より使いやすいシステムを設計することが可能です。
Q4: デジタル時代における人間と機械のコミュニケーションの未来はどうなるでしょうか?
A4: 人工知能や機械学習の進化により、人間と機械の間のコミュニケーションはよりスムーズになることが期待されます。しかし、完全な理解は難しく、人間と機械の間には常に一定の距離が存在するでしょう。この距離は、新しい技術やアイデアを生み出すためのスペースとして機能する可能性があります。